Run to the Shrine - Vendor Registration

^^^Disregard the date option above; all booths will register under May 18. You will choose your actual booth date(s) later in the process.^^^

 

Cheyenne Mountain Zoo’s Run to the Shrine features a family-friendly 4-mile run/walk course through the Zoo, up to the Shrine of the Sun and back down into the Zoo. We'd love for your business/organization to be a part of it! Run to the Shrine offers great visibility to a health-conscious demographic and up to 1,300 people per night. Connect with one of the MOST POPULAR attractions in Colorado Springs!

Date/Time: Saturday, May 18, 2024 and/or Sunday, May 19, 2024, 5 – 8 p.m.

Place: Cheyenne Mountain Zoo

Booth Set-up: Saturday, May 18 and Sunday, May 19 from 3:45 - 5 p.m.

Your car must be parked by 4:45 p.m. and your booth must be set and ready by 4:50 p.m. on event day.

Because the Zoo will still be open to the public during booth set-up, you will not be able to drive to your booth location for equipment drop-off. Golf cart rides will be available to move your booth equipment to your booth location, or you may bring a cart or wagon to walk your materials into the Zoo from the employee parking lot.

You can also request to drop off your materials at the Zoo in advance of the weekend.

Tear Down: We require that your booth be staffed and intact through the end of the event at 8 p.m. Tear down/move-out of your booth begins at 8 p.m. on event day.

Attendance: Expecting 1,100 participants, along with family, friends and spectators. Estimated total attendance is 1,300 each evening.

Beneficiary: As one of only a handful of accredited, non-profit zoos nationwide that does not receive any tax or government support, Run to the Shrine directly supports the Zoo and the care of our animals.

Booth Details:

Your investment fee includes:

  • Outdoor or indoor locations available.
  • Includes a 10’ x 10’ space, one six-foot table and two chairs.
  • Electricity will be provided only upon early request.
  • Tents with weights are highly recommended for outdoor booths (not provided by the Zoo and must be supplied by exhibitor).
  • Please provide your own tablecloth, banner/signage and a way to fasten your banner to your table. No banners will be hung by the Zoo, and banners are not allowed to be hung on walls or railings.

Investment:

For one day (either Saturday, May 18 or Sunday, May 19): $450 Booth Fee

For two days (both Saturday, May 18 and Sunday, May 19): $675 Booth Fee

Discounts:

  • Discount pricing for massage vendors providing sports massage services to race participants at your booth. $255 for one day or $350 for both
  • Save an additional $25 as a returning vendor (you exhibited at Run to the Shrine in 2023)
  • Food and Beverage Companies: Booth space is complimentary if you provide food or drink samples for race participants. Recommended sample amount is 1,000 servings.

Additional Info:

  • Exhibitor provides staff for your booth on event day. No more than 4 staff members.
  • Exhibitor should arrive between 3:45 and 4:30 p.m. and be fully set up by 4:50 p.m. Your booth must be staffed and intact until 8 p.m. (no early tear-downs).
  • All items must be at your booth location (i.e. tents/boxes/etc.) by 4:45 p.m.
  • Due to runners on the course, late-arriving exhibitors and staff will not be allowed.
  • Vendors can bring giveaways, coupons or any other promotional items to market your product or company! All “swag” is welcome with limited exceptions - balloons, Frisbees™, bouncing balls, and bubbles are not allowed on Zoo grounds as decorations or as handouts to guests. No food or candy handouts during the events, other than pre-approved food and beverage vendors. All giveaways must be approved in advance by CMZoo. 
  • No “roving” away from your booth location. Promotional activities must take place from your booth location only.

Moonlight on the Mountain - Vendor Payments

Cheyenne Mountain Zoo’s Moonlight on the Mountain is a fun night reserved for the 21+ crowd. Event guests can mix and mingle under the stars with our animals in a unique adults-only evening. We invite you to join in one of the region’s premier annual mixers.  You will receive amazing visibility at the WILDEST event in Colorado Springs!

Please see below for information on your booth.

Date:

Thursday, June 25, 2020 

Time:

6 to 10 p.m. (VIP hour for select vendors, 5 to 6 p.m.) 

Place:

Exhibitor areas will be available throughout the Zoo. 

Booth Set-up:

We highly recommend scheduling an on-site visit before the day of the event. Set-up is Thursday, June 25; you will be emailed with an exact arrival time closer to the event. By sticking to this time as closely as possible, you can help us avoid traffic jams at the check-in booth. Your booth must be set and ready to go by 5:45 p.m. (Let us know if you would like to be part of VIP Early Entry and set up earlier.)

 

Attendance:

Estimated total event attendance is 1,600. 

Beneficiary:

As one of only a handful of accredited, non-profit zoos nationwide that does not receive any tax or government support, Moonlight on the Mountain directly supports the Zoo and the care of our animals. 

Booth Details:

The Zoo will provide one six-foot table and two chairs (electricity upon request).

As part of our effort to make this event more waste-wise, all guests will receive a souvenir cup and a spork at admission to be used throughout the evening. Beverage purveyors do not need to supply cups. Food purveyors do not need to supply guests with utensils. The exhibitor will provide all prep and serving utensils/materials for plating. The exhibitor will provide all staff for the event, signage to identify your business and any handouts or giveaways. Ice will be available for no charge, but you must reserve the amount you will need in advance. If you would like a pop-up 10’ x 10’ white rental tent with halogen lighting and weights to be pre-set for you, the Zoo will split the cost with you. Cost to the exhibitor is $115; Zoo will pay the other $115. 

Investment:

Restaurant: 2,200 pieces (minimum).

Bands: The Zoo will provide chairs and electricity as well as a white tent with professional weights and lighting or a covered performance area.  (These only provided to bands.)  Each band member will be paid $30.00 per hour for their performance time.  One check cut per group, does not include band assistant, maximum of five band members.  

Brewery and Cidery: Five half barrels (minimum). Guests will be allowed to have unlimited drink sampling at the beverage booths, subject to your professional serving judgment/TIPS training. We will enforce a 4 oz. max per sample policy for beer and hard cider.

Soft Drink: Approximately 500 pours (sample size is up to you).

Wine and Spirits:  Five cases (minimum). Guests will be allowed to have unlimited drink sampling at the beverage booths, subject to your professional serving judgment/TIPS training. We will enforce a 2 oz. max per sample policy for wine and a 0.5 oz. max per sample policy for spirits. 

Waste-Wise:

 

In our efforts to make Moonlight on the Mountain a waste-wise event, we are asking each food vendor to use only compostable sampling materials. If you are already using a 100% paper product, no need to change what you are using! If you are not currently using compostable materials, we can help facilitate ordering compostable plates or bowls. There will also be a trash and recycling bags at your booth for you to use throughout the evening. Volunteers will empty your container so that cleanup is quicker at the end of the night and we can ensure that glass, aluminum and cardboard do not end up in the garbage.

Compostable Items: Produce, napkins/paper towels, food waste (including meat and bones), waxed paper or cardboard/pizza boxes/paper board, wooden stir sticks, compostable dinnerware, compostable trash bags.

Guests will have reusable beverage cups and sporks. 

Additional Info:

Exhibitor recognition will be included on the Zoo’s event webpage and event program. Email collection, giveaways, coupons or other marketing giveaways to help you promote your product or company is permitted. Exhibitor provides staff on event day. Exhibitors should arrive at their assigned time and must be set and ready by 5:45 p.m.  Booth space is limited to four staff members or less (please let us know if you would like us to consider an exception).  Everyone working your booth must be 21 or older with proper ID, which will be verified at the front gate.  The event begins promptly at 6 p.m. Due to large crowds, late exhibitors and staff may be denied entry. 

From The Animals:

 

As a participant, you will have the opportunity to purchase up to ten Moonlight tickets at a discounted rate of $69.75 each (regular advanced ticket price is $79.75 each). These need to be purchased in advance and a discount code will be provided to you upon registration. Tickets are subject to selling out, so purchase your tickets early. When they are sold out, they are sold out for everyone.

 

After successful completion of the event (including staying at your booth for the entire duration), Cheyenne Mountain Zoo will mail your organization 20 daytime Zoo admission tickets (around a $400 value) as a thank you for your support!

SERVICE ANIMALS:

We welcome service animals that are trained to do work or perform tasks for people with disabilities. Individuals visiting the Zoo with the assistance of a service animal may only tour certain areas of the Zoo with their service animal. The Zoo can care for the service animal and provide staff guidance if you want to visit restricted areas. (Pets are not allowed inside the Zoo.)

Event Details:

For these special dates, you can bring your well-behaved dog to the Zoo with you! Simply purchase a dog ticket along with your family’s human tickets, and Fido can experience many of the sights, sounds and smells that make the Zoo so special. Dogs and their humans are welcome to stay in the Zoo until it closes at 5 p.m.


HOW TO PURCHASE TICKETS:

  • Use this page to purchase a dog ticket for the date and time you'd like to visit. Dog tickets are limited by entry time and date.
  • Dog tickets are required for both members and non-members visiting the Zoo with their dog.
  • The “Dog” ticket type can be used for one dog's entry per ticket for both member families and non-member families.
  • Please put your dog ticket in your cart before your human tickets, because dog tickets are limited and likely to sell out. Once your dog’s ticket is in your cart, use the buttons at the top of the page to navigate to either “Reserve Member Tickets” or “Non-Member Tickets.” Then, choose the number of human tickets you need for the same day and time as your canine tickets.
  • Your dog must have a dog ticket to enter the Zoo; human tickets will not be honored for dog admission.

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Dogs must have an up-to-date rabies vaccination.
  • Dogs must be on a leash at all times. Leashes must be no longer than 6’ and non-retractable. Leashes must be attached at all times, even if the dog is in a carrier or stroller.
  • One dog ticket allowed per adult ticket. Each dog must be accompanied by a designated adult.
  • Guests with dogs can access most areas of the Zoo, but there are a few restrictions. View the Dog Days Guide & Map
  • Dogs must remain under their human’s control and not behave in an aggressive or disruptive manner. Excessive agitation of Zoo animals or guests because of barking or other behavior may result in the party being asked to leave the Zoo without a refund.
  • This opportunity is available for dogs only; sorry, no other pets are allowed.
